Output 04dd24bab4e4d763a9a650e4f15606b3785781faa16c60756c9daf38cc6966b3:0

value
20236049
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ae1ee7427d6e88604649f57164c33d4985fe6ea OP_EQUALVERIFY OP_CHECKSIG
address
13T9DysqRKEVWhMHuRMWZ2bkzGf91isZtY
transaction
04dd24bab4e4d763a9a650e4f15606b3785781faa16c60756c9daf38cc6966b3
spent
true